Can I book a hotel at 18?
Can you check into a hotel at 18? Yes, in most cases the minimum age to check into a hotel is 18. However, there are locations where hotels require their guests to be at least 21 or sometimes even 25 years old. These include so-called “party destinations” like in Las Vegas or cities in Florida.

How old do you have to be to get a hotel room?
It is virtually impossible to rent a hotel room in the United States if you are under 18, the legal age of majority in all states. The two basic reasons for this are liability and contract enforcement. Contracts signed by minors are not legally enforceable, putting the hotel at risk if underage patrons do not pay.

Why do hotels require you to be 21?
It’s not uncommon to find alcohol in hotel rooms in places like Las Vegas or at all-inclusive resorts. In order to ensure compliance with the minimum drinking age in the US, some of these hotels may require guests to be 21 years old when checking in.

Can you pay for a hotel in cash?
Paying cash for a hotel is quite common and usually relatively simple. Most hotels accept cash payments and you just let the front desk know that you want to settle the bill with cash when checking out. You should call the hotel ahead to check if they will accept cash payments.
Why do hotels make a copy of your ID?
This practice isn’t limited to Best Western — many hotels throughout the country now ask to make a copy of a driver’s license at check-in, says Joe McInerney, of the American Hotel & Lodging Association. “They want to make sure the person on that reservation is the person who is staying there,” he says.
